As an indirect sequel to my last release, Falling Dark, this game again features heavy RPG elements and combat that have been nicely blended into the usual 'Point and Click' puzzle solving. Also, if it wasn't obvious from the title, this game is not rated by the ESRB, but if it were, it would be a hard M due to a plethora of adult themes.

The box-blurb thing is thus:

"The year is 2000. The tech-driven corporate culture of America is working on never-before seen levels of production and influence. But while the cores of the city burn brighter than ever, threads continue to loosen at the seams.

Busy streets strain under the weight of a strong gubernatorial race, steeped in controversy. Displaced underground communities turn to violent fetishes, soaked in blood. And of all things, the trail of a serial killer hangs in the night air. The coverage of which never seems to leave the mouth of the 24 hour news cycle.

In the midst of all this, is Taylor. An ex-con, an occasional detective, a modern gunfighter, and a parent.

But Taylor is an analog soul, in an increasingly digital world..."


Falling Dark 2: Relapse is a point and click adventure game with RPG elements, featuring:

• Branching narrative paths based on choices and skills.
• A smooth blend of 'Point and Click' puzzle solving and combat.
• Dozens of hidden side-quests and encounters.
• And a rich original soundtrack, fusing metal and jazz.

I think there is a bug with cigarettes in this game. Last game, cigarettes were 1 off items and gave a permanent perception point for a permanent -max hp

This game they give temporary +2 perception for a permanent -max hp... but they are not 1 off, the dealer unlocked in chapter 1 has a unlimited supply. The +2 perception doesn't stack either. Even worse the description is the same as the original, which as far as I can tell is just wrong.

If a nerf was desired for unlimited supply, the description being correct and cigarettes giving a temporary -max hp would be more than enough because

1. the toxicity mechanic means you risk death anyway especially with a -hp item like these
2. losing current hp is a punishment in itself in hard levels because the items that can increase it also increase toxicity.

Resuming I think the description is wrong and I'd suggest making the max hp minus effect temporary too.
